    Two teenage girls have been arrested accused of attempting to steal clothes, and assaulting a security guard and member of the public


    Police were called to Auckland's WestCity mall in Waitakere, about 1.45m yesterday.

    It's alleged one teen assaulted a security guard as they fled, and the other ran into a member of the public.

    Neither people were seriously injured - and two girls were apprehended boarding a bus bound for New Lynn.
